Can Aliens 65 Million Light Years Away See Dinosaurs?

All of us know that when we see an object in space through a telescope, we see it how it was many years ago....

Genetically engineered babies : Is our world ready for it?

Genetically engineered babies Have our world modernized enough to the extent of accepting genetically engineered babies? The terms “genetically modified babies” and “designer babies” are attention...

